Explanation:
Variable costs are those that vary directly with the degree of production or output. This indicates that as more units are produced, total variable costs rise correspondingly, and as fewer units are produced, total variable costs fall. Variable costs include raw materials, direct labor costs, and other expenses that change according to output volume.
